I explained it to an acquaintance of mine like this:\\
 Essentially, it drops you into the shoes of a character who one day, without explanation or warning wakes up in a black and while world. it's the same world he used to live in, but it's all black and white now. You play that character and you start engaging in that character's routine, or at least you try to, but you quickly find out that it's a terrible world you are in. for example, you go to school and you realize that instead of actually learning anything as that character, everything you do there is to actually run circles around your chair in the classroom. like, actually. if you take too long to make a lap around your chair, you get shit on. if you take a wide berth around the chair, you get shit on. if you go too fast around the chair, you get shit on by your friends who accuse you of trying to showboast. all this affects your "Happiness" meter, which goes up and down depending on what things happen to you. you get shit on by your friends for trying to hard in school? that loses you happiness. you get shit on by your teachers for not trying hard enough? you lose happiness. you walk between places and happen to get a random event where you stumble over a stone? it reduces your happiness. you come home and find your parents in an argument? your happiness decreases.\\
